Question Is this the norm?

When cranking the motor up, It takes a second or two to fire off. My 01 Cummin's used to fire up as soon as you bumped the starter. The motor build is a 6/03 and I dont know which flash I have. Does this cranking issue sound like the norm or not?

The injectors wont fire until the brain knows where the pistons are, this takes 1 revolution. After that the injectors start firing, and .......Houston.........we have lift off!
